Kinds of Health Insurance Plans
When browsing the complex landscape of healthcare coverage, comprehending the numerous sorts of medical insurance plans is vital. Primarily, wellness insurance policy strategies can be categorized right into four main types: Health care Organization (HMO), Preferred Company Company (PPO), Unique Provider Organization (EPO), and Point of Solution (POS) plans. Each type supplies unique attributes and benefits, customized to fulfill varied healthcare needs.
HMO strategies need members to select a health care doctor (PCP) and obtain referrals from the PCP to see professionals. This model emphasizes precautionary treatment and usually restricts coverage to a network of companies, which aids to regulate expenses. Alternatively, PPO plans give better adaptability, enabling members to see any kind of health care carrier without a recommendation, though they incentivize utilizing network carriers with lowered expenses.
EPO plans merge elements of HMO and PPO strategies, supplying reduced costs but requiring members to utilize a particular service provider network without requiring references. health insurance agent Houston. POS strategies incorporate features of HMOs and PPOs, demanding a PCP and recommendations while allowing out-of-network treatment at higher out-of-pocket prices. Comprehending these distinctions is essential for selecting a plan that aligns with specific medical care preferences and demands
Understanding Costs and Costs
Navigating the intricacies of health and wellness insurance policy premiums and expenses can really feel frustrating at initially, yet gaining a clear understanding is necessary for making educated choices. Medical insurance costs are the regular settlements made to preserve coverage, commonly billed monthly. Premiums differ based on elements such as the individual's age, place, and kind of plan selected. It's important to bear in mind that a lower premium may not always equate to lower overall prices, as these plans might have greater deductibles and out-of-pocket expenditures.
The deductible is the amount you pay prior to the insurance coverage starts covering your clinical costs. Plans with greater deductibles typically have lower costs.
Understanding these costs can aid you estimate your potential medical care expenses and choose a strategy straightening with your budget and medical care requirements. Evaluating expenses versus protection will enable you to pick a plan that uses one of the most worth and protection.
Coverage and Conveniences Explained
Although understanding the breadth of protection and benefits is essential in selecting the best medical insurance strategy, the specifics can usually be intricate. Health and wellness insurance protection usually consists of vital health benefits such as hospitalization, outpatient care, emergency solutions, maternity and newborn care, psychological health and wellness services, and prescription medications. Additionally, preventative solutions like screenings and inoculations are usually covered without a this co-payment, as mandated by the Affordable Care Represent certified strategies.
Each plan may vary considerably in regards to coverage degrees and exemptions. It is vital to look at the Summary of Perks and Insurance Coverage (SBC) document, which details covered services, cost-sharing obligations, and any kind of restrictions or exceptions. Some plans might cover alternate therapies such as chiropractic care, while others do not.

Meticulously taking a look at the extent of protection and benefits ensures that the chosen plan lines up with specific health and wellness requirements and financial conditions, giving required defense and comfort.

Secret Terms and Definitions
Recognizing vital terms and meanings in health and wellness insurance is essential for making informed decisions concerning insurance coverage alternatives. Knowledge with these terms can aid individuals comprehend their plan files, compare plans effectively, and expect possible expenses. Trick terms consist of "premium," which describes the routine repayment made to keep protection, typically monthly. An additional critical term is "insurance deductible," the amount a policyholder have to pay out of pocket before the insurer starts to cover costs.
" Copayment" or "copay" is the set charge paid by the insured individual for specific services, such as physician visits or prescriptions. Additionally, "coinsurance" describes the portion of expenses that the insured must pay after meeting the insurance deductible. Recognizing the "out-of-pocket optimum" is likewise essential; it represents the most an individual will pay in a policy duration, after which the insurance firm covers 100% of allowed expenses.
Moreover, terms like "network" concern the group of medical care carriers contracted with an insurance provider to provide services at reduced prices. Ultimately, the "Description of Perks" (EOB) is a record sent out by insurance providers detailing what was covered, what the person owes, and why. Grasping these terms aids in browsing medical insurance landscapes efficiently.
